The History and Evolution of the Rice Purity Test

The earliest Rice Purity Assessment, developed in 1964 at Rice College in Houston, Texas, began as a playful way for freshmen to assess their sexual history . Originally, it was a physical questionnaire administered with proctors, prompting questions about previous romantic relationships . The exam’s grading system gave a “purity” ranking , intended to spark conversation and diminish anxieties about sexual debuts . During the following decades, the structure experienced several alterations . The classic paper-based Test moved to an online platform in the mid 2000s, allowing expanded anonymity and reaching a larger individual group . Even with its ongoing popularity , the Assessment has dealt with concern regarding its possible to promote shame and contribute to harmful notions surrounding relationships.
